Post subject:  Pacific Action V-sail on AI?

What about the PA latine-style sail for a foresail on the AI?
Because it mounts to the prow and doesnt need a line from the top of the mast nothing will be stressed and the PA sail can sail across wind so it can be a Spinnaker downwind hauled out to the opposite side of the boat to the mainsail and can be like a Jib when at 90 deg to the wind?

http://www.sit-on-topkayaking.com/Artic ... ling2.html

I have one of these in the 1.5 metre (16sqft) size but they go up to 22 sq ft. They work great when you dont want to use the outriggers but have a compact easily-deployed sail handy if a propitous breeze arrives.[/img]
